Abstract

A digital control device and method are provided for controlling functions such as volume and tuning for an electronic radio in response to a digital rotary switch. The apparatus includes a digital switch movable to a plurality of positions and which has a plurality of digital outputs to represent the positions. Control increments corresponding to an amount of rotation and rate of rotation of the switch are stored in a memory. The rotary switch output is periodically sampled to determine when switch movement occurs and to further determine the direction of switch rotation based on a sequence of the plurality of digital outputs. The rate of rotation of the rotary switch is then determined from counting changes in position of the switch over a sampling time A control increment is looked up in the memory that corresponds to the determined rate. The control increment is then used to change a digital output signal for controlling the electronic device. The digital output signal may control volume for an electronic radio or may include a tuner selector for selecting the tuning frequency of a radio. Accordingly, the present invention enables one to have variable control of radio functions in accordance with predetermined rates of rotation of a digital rotary switch.
